Barbara Shaum. New York, NY

Leather Shop


Anyone that knows me personally knows my love for leather goods. This studio in the heart of the Lower East Side is the biggest gemstone of my trip to New York. The place is small and unmarked, I just happened to be walking by it and noticed some leather sandals on the display window. I walked in and found the most wonderful leather shop I have ever been in. Barbara Shaum has owned her business for decades and she still runs it successfully.

They handcraft every order of shoes, boots, sandals and bags right in the studio. I felt very lucky to be able to go inside this treasure. The studio is only open from Wednesdays to Saturdays from 1pm to 6pm. I was overwhelmed with Barbara’s passion and commitment to keeping it handcrafted and traditional.

If you are interested in shoe making, crafts or leather goods you should stop by to visit Barbara. The shop is located on 60 East Fourth Street in New York.

HangGoose™ Hanger At Matuse

Hanggoose Hanger

HangGoose™ is a handcrafted wetsuit hanger made with sustainably grown teak, a wood that will last a life time and will withstand years of salt and water abuse. This hanger provides room for your wetsuit, booties and gloves.

The HangGoose™ is the perfect travel companion for every surf trip you make, it collapses to fit in any bag. The best part about this hanger is that it will extend the life of your wetsuit by hanging it from the waist. This will relieve stress from the shoulder area and also makes the suit dry faster since it only needs to dry half the length.
